CRKN and Oxford University Press sign new three-year, read-and-publish agreement -

CRKN has signed a new three-year, read-and-publish agreement with Oxford University Press. CINVESTAV and AIP Publishing signs a one-year read and publish agreement -

AIP Publishing has signed a one-year Read and Publish agreement with Center for Research and Advanced Studies (CINVESTAV), one of Latin America’s premiere scientific research institutions. Springer Nature extends transformative agreements with Japanese universities advancing the shift towards open access -

Springer Nature has expanded its innovative pilot 2023 transformative agreement (TA) in Japan from 10 to 21 universities, all of which are part of the Research Universities Consortium (RUC).
